Frame Repairs

Over time, the sun, wind, and rain will affect the window frames. If left unattended this can cause mold, rot, water leaks, air drafts, shrinkage, and other costly damage. Fortunately, experts in home improvement can address a variety of these issues, helping you save money while enjoying a more comfortable home.

The cost to repair your frames will vary based on a variety of aspects, including the size and material of the frame. In general you can anticipate to pay between $250 and $500 for each window, though it may be possible to fix some frames for less. Certain companies offer package deals that lower overall costs, while others charge by the hour for labor and materials.

The most common cause of mold or rot is most common issue that occurs in wood frames. Experts can repair damaged parts of the frame, reseal your windows, and install new weather stripping. This will ensure that your home is sealed and help you save on energy costs.

A damaged window frame could also create air drafts, which can be a huge problem during cold and hot weather. The drafts are typically caused by a damaged caulk seal or a poorly fitted window. These issues can be fixed by experts to increase the efficiency of your home and make it home more comfortable throughout the year.

Depending on the location and type of frame, repairs can be fairly straightforward or very complicated. If the wooden frame of your window is rotting, you may have to replace the frame. If a window is displaced because of settling the sill needs to be fixed and it must also be resealed.

Fortunately, the majority of bent frames of metal are simple to adjust using basic tools and a steady hand. For example, you can make use of a pair of soft-tipped pliers to gently bend the metal window frames without breaking them. Repair of stained glass

Many stained glass windows, old and new, require some repairs or restorations to keep them in good condition. If you don't fix them right away, they can cause irreparable damage to the window and render it inoperable. There are a variety of repairs that can be made to stained or leaded glass window, ranging from filling cracks with silicone, to tightening and releading the cames. The cost of repair for stained glass is based on the amount of damage and the work needed to fix it. Broken or chipped stained glass is among of the most frequent reasons for needing a repair. This could be due to improper handling or just age-related wear and tear. Some glass may also need to be replaced if it is significantly damaged. The faded color is a common problem with stained or lead glass. Glass may fade over time due to exposure to sunlight or changing weather conditions. A professional can restain the glass to restore its original color and appearance.

The typical cost for repair of stained glass is around $500. This includes cleaning, fixing and filling cracks with silicone tightening or releading cames, as well as any other repairs that are required for a 12-by-24-inch window. The cost of restoring a stained-glass window back to its original condition can be up to $10,000, depending on how damaged it is and the amount of work required.

Cement, sometimes referred to as glazier's glue, is used to secure the window panes and lead cames that are used in stained glass windows. As time passes the cement may become loose and damaged. It needs to be replaced. Most stained glass professionals can perform this job quickly but it isn't uncommon to incorporate it into the larger repair or restoration project.

It is also necessary to replace reinforcement bars on stained glass windows. These are specially designed supports that are fixed to the frame or jambs of a stained glass window. They can prevent the window from sagging. The cost to replace these bars can differ depending on the size of the window as well as the amount of windows that require replacement.

It is important to maintain glasses that are stained or leaded as they are fragile. Using the proper cleaning products can ensure they last as long as is possible. Use a mild dishwashing detergent and warm water to clean your dishes on a regular basis. The cleaning process must be done with extreme care to prevent any damage.

Window Replacement

If you have a window that's beyond repair, it's important to locate the right local company to install new windows. Certain companies offer energy efficient products that can reduce your energy costs. Others specialize in certain designs or materials. Consider whether the company offers frame repairs, as well as other services. A professional can assist you select the best windows for your home, which includes bay windows and skylights.

Window replacement services include the installation of a brand new double-pane and single-pane windows. Some companies also provide storm windows and doors. They can install a variety of frames including wood, fiberglass and vinyl. They can also repair damaged sills and frames. A reputable window installer will also be able deal with issues with double-pane windows, like condensation.

Many homeowners decide to replace their windows in order to enhance their home's appearance and increase its value. It is crucial to select the right local experts to install new windows, as their workmanship will determine the way your home is viewed and feels. If you're considering window replacement, ask the company for references and examples of previous work. It is important to confirm that the company is insured and licensed.
